Trailing apark plug problem
I have 1980 RX7. Have overhauled engine. Has new Coils, Ignitors, plug/coil wires, dist cap/rotor, spark plugs and distributor ignition pickup.
I was attempting to check timing with induction timing light. No problem with leading plugs (any RPM). When induction clip was switched to trailing wires (both T1 and T2) there is no timing light strobe, suggesting no spark. As I increase the RPM over 4000-5000 the timing light strobe starts working, suggesting a spark. I checked T1 and T2 plug wire for spark to a ground and there is a good spark when cranking the engine.
Can anyone explain why this is occurring and/or a solution?
